PGIM Municipal Income Opportunities ETF (PMIO) seeks to provide current income exempt from federal income taxes by investing in municipal bonds and related securities. This fixed income ETF focuses on tax-exempt debt issued by state and local governments, agencies, and authorities across the United States.

How It Works

PMIO employs an actively managed approach to select municipal bonds based on credit analysis, yield opportunities, and duration management. The fund's portfolio managers evaluate individual bond issues across various credit qualities and maturities to optimize tax-exempt income while managing interest rate risk. The strategy allows flexibility to adjust duration and credit exposure based on market conditions and opportunities in the municipal bond market.

Risks

  • This ETF can lose value when interest rates rise, as bond prices move inversely to rates, potentially causing 5-10% declines in rising rate environments
  • Credit risk exists if municipal issuers face financial distress or default, though historically municipal default rates remain low at under 1%
  • Tax law changes could reduce the value proposition of tax-exempt income, making taxable bonds relatively more attractive to investors
